The Human Resources Manager is responsible for assisting the Area Director of Human Resources with a variety of Human Resources functions. He / she is also responsible for filling all hourly positions in a timely manner, accurate and timely completion of paperwork, the understanding and enforcement of company policies, and assisting with benefits and workmen's compensation duties. Responsibilities :
- Administer insurance benefits, calculate billing totals, explain benefits, assist with completion of enrollment forms, and answer questions.
- Compile review list and distribute to departments.
- Compile Turnover Report, copy and distribute.
- Enter payroll information on computer (wage information, changes).
- Conduct prescreening interviews.
- Respond to unemployment claims, maintain unemployment logbook.
- Maintain new hire, termination, transfer and promotion logbook.
- Audit hours worked in payroll reports for eligibility of benefits.
- Compile wage surveys.
- Monitor and maintain Leave of Absence log.
- Monitor Workman's Compensation claims, complete First Report of Injury and Employers Report of Industrial Injury.
- Answer questions regarding 401K Plan, vacation and benefits (insured and noninsured).
- Maintain complimentary room night log, process employee requests.
- Prepare and place recruitment advertising.
- Process paperwork for terminating employees.
- Maintain advertising logbook.
- Become certified trainer in all Human Resources training modules.
- Ensure compliance with all HR and related Loss Prevention SOP's.
- Participate in Highgate Hotel Enrichment Committee.
- Schedule Highgate Hotel Orientation.
- Assist in Highgate Hotel Orientation - explain benefits, conduct tour of property.
- Write articles and take pictures for property newsletter.
- Assist with special projects; plan employee events (meetings, picnics, parties).
